Summary

Cox Clyde C Elementary School is a public elementary school in Las Vegas, Nevada, serving 604 students in grades PK-5. The school is part of the Clark County School District, which is ranked 5 out of 12 districts in the state and has a 4-star rating from SchoolDigger.

Unfortunately, Cox Clyde C Elementary School has consistently ranked in the bottom 10-20% of Nevada elementary schools, with a 0-star rating from SchoolDigger. The school has struggled with high chronic absenteeism rates, ranging from 25.6% to 31.3% in recent years, significantly higher than the state and district averages. Additionally, the school's proficiency rates on SBAC Mathematics and Reading assessments are significantly lower than state and district averages across all grade levels. For example, in 2024-2025, the school's proficiency rate in Mathematics for all grades was 13.2%, compared to 33% for Clark County and 35.4% for Nevada.

When compared to nearby elementary schools in the same district, such as Herron Fay Elementary School and Tate Myrtle Elementary School, Cox Clyde C Elementary School generally performs worse on key metrics like test scores and chronic absenteeism. However, the nearby pilotED Cactus Park, a public charter school, appears to be outperforming the district average on some measures, suggesting that alternative educational models may be worth exploring to improve student outcomes at Cox Clyde C Elementary School.
